The challenges of making miniature animals goes beyond the fabric to represent their fur. Josephine's favorite fabric for costumes is cotton lorne as it drapes well and does everything she wants it to do for her 1:12 scale miniatures. She recommends that anyone who wants to make miniature bears invest in a pair of fine haemostats to help them with the stuffing and turning of little parts. Coming from someone who makes bears less than one inch high, this is sound advice!
